我想在网络中快速分发文件。考虑到我的网络有100台PC。
1台PC作为服务器,服务器将保存所有文件,现在如果服务器要将文件发送到网络中一定数量的PC,则应尽快完成。
所以我正在使用以下策略:
服务器发送命令所有预期的pc,以从其最近的位置获取文件。
最初,服务器将文件发送到2个pcs.pc1和pc2
现在,所有其他PC将从最近的可用PC中选择文件。(服务器,PC1和PC2)
这继续
哪个Java框架最适合此任务?
最佳答案
您可以查看JXTA project。
我想在网络中快速分发文件。考虑到我的网络有100台PC。
1台PC作为服务器,服务器将保存所有文件,现在如果服务器要将文件发送到网络中一定数量的PC,则应尽快完成。
所以我正在使用以下策略:
服务器发送命令所有预期的pc,以从其最近的位置获取文件。
最初,服务器将文件发送到2个pcs.pc1和pc2
现在,所有其他PC将从最近的可用PC中选择文件。(服务器,PC1和PC2)
这继续
哪个Java框架最适合此任务?
最佳答案
您可以查看JXTA project。